Not clear where pkgconfig is finding information or how. This is probably the preferred method when you are running a recent unixlike os that has support for pkgconfig. The most common usage is to define the installation paths so that they dont. If you want to install the latest stable version of opencv from source, scroll down to the installing opencv from the source section of this tutorial. Contribute to rbritopkg libvidstab development by creating an account on github. These files are named after the package, with the extension. Dimitri john ledkov in ubuntu, we regularly crossbuild a lot of packages, which does rely on crossbuilding against nonmultiarched libraries. However, libyang packages built on debian buster can be installed on both debian jessie 8 and debian stretch 9, as well as various ubuntu systems. The pkgconfig package contains a tool for passing the include path andor. This tutorial, shows how to install opencv on debian 10, buster. By default, pkgconfig looks in the directory prefixlibpkgconfig for these files. Linux and other unixlike operating systems, mac os x and windows. It is typically used to compile and link against one or more libraries. Download pkg config packages for alt linux, arch linux, centos, debian, fedora, kaos, mageia, netbsd, opensuse, openwrt, slackware, solus, ubuntu.
If a library can install multiple versions simultaneously. An url where people can get more information about and download the package. Debian details of package pkgconfig in jessie debian packages.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. The python3yang package will not work, but the other packages libyangdev is the one needed for frr will. The package is severely out of date with respect to the debian policy. Introduction to pkgconfig the pkgconfig package contains a tool for passing the include path andor library paths to build tools during the configure and make file execution package information. This also links to an external library, libm, and this source is configurable using arguments to the configure script, which generates the makefile and src. A colonseparated on windows, semicolonseparated list of directories to search for. It has been identified that this source package produced different results, failed to build or had other issues in a test environment. A package building reproducibly enables third parties to verify that the source matches the distributed binaries. Look at the number of tools you have in gentoo operating system revdeprebuild, lafilefixer etc. For example, on recent debianbased distributions, you can use the following command to get the prerequiste headers and library installed. Found 26 matching packages exact hits package pkgconfig.
Im trying to build something from source, and the configure tells me something like this. For most people, the easiest way to install opencv on debian is to install it using the apt package management tool. If you cannot try bundled tarball from firefox page. The default search path used by pkgconfig when searching for. This can be used in a query for the pkgconfig module itself itself. Package openssl was not found in the pkg config search path. Introduction to pkgconfig the pkgconfig package contains a tool for passing the include path andor library paths to build tools during the configure and make file execution this package is known to build and work properly using an lfs7. The official debian distribution is what is contained in the main section of the debian archive. All packages that are included in the official debian distribution are free according to the debian free software guidelines. Here is an example of creating a simple debian package from a simple c source program using and configure as its build system this is an enhanced upstream source example for section 8. I dont know if thats normally the case but at least it explains why im asking this question here. You will be on your own and firefoxxulrunner using some parts in nonstandard way will give helpful errors as xpcom cannot start in case of soname mismatch.
Pkgconfig download deb, eopkg, ipk, rpm, tgz, txz, xz. Debian details of package pkgconfig in sid debian packages. This can be done using standard environment variables on linux and osx. If a library can install multiple versions simultaneously, it must give each version. If a library can install multiple versions simultaneously, it must give each version its own name for example, gtk 1. The pkgconfig program is used to retrieve information about installed libraries in the system. Any alternative configuration file handling method still has to inform the native debianubuntu configuration handling systems that the native system dpkg should leave the new files alone and ignore changes to them. This assures free use and redistribution of the packages and their complete source code. Package foo was not found in the pkgconfig search path. Using cmdpkgconfig with the cgo command to use cmdpkgconfig go install it and ensure its in the path. The package should be updated to follow the last version of debian policy standardsversion 4.
Download pkgconfig packages for alpine, alt linux, arch linux, centos, fedora, kaos, mageia, openmandriva, opensuse, pclinuxos. It is much more complicated that it look like and you will run into problems. An url where people can get more information about and download the package version. If not using pkgconfig in particular on windows, you may need to set the include path to the freetype, libpng, and zlib headers and link path to the freetype, libpng, and zlib libraries explicitly, if they are not in standard locations. You have searched for packages that names contain pkgconfig in all suites, all sections, and all architectures.
382 1465 1162 10 896 1113 742 9 982 788 338 1567 505 862 1134 217 150 342 311 1342 27 181 1236 349 649 1002 1579 617 879 425 1144 149 570 1286 1337 102